Post by visitingbearsfan »

Chicago #10 rushing defense. 103.5 yds/game
@Rams #13 rushing defense. 114.4 yds/game
@Houston #2 rushing defense. 87.6 yds/game
Packers #15 rushing defense. 115.2 yds/game

After watching AD all these years I have learned one thing, he can shred any defense regardless of their rank. Look what de did to Seattle's this year when they were a top 5 rushing defense. I think he is on a personal mission to carry this team as far as he can. He believes he should get 2000 every year and is probably trying to make a statement this year. He is a unique physical specimen and is doing something the league has never seen before in regards to coming back from a major knee injury.

I sincerely hope he gets to 2000 this year, even if that means going off on the Bears this Sunday. If he can manage one more 200 yard game he should have a realistic shot at the single season record.
